Foundation Sealing in Columbus, OH
Foundation sealing services involve applying a protective barrier to the exterior or interior of a building’s foundation to prevent water intrusion and reduce the risk of structural damage. This process is commonly used on residential properties with basements or crawl spaces,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or moisture issues. Projects typically include sealing cracks, joints, and other vulnerable areas to create a waterproof barrier that helps maintain the integrity of the foundation and protect the property’s interior from water-related problems.
Property owners often seek foundation sealing services to address existing moisture problems or as a preventative measure.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to understand the current condition of the foundation, including any visible cracks or signs of water infiltration. Knowing the extent of the issues can assist in determining the appropriate sealing method and materials. Consulting with a professional can provide guidance on the best approach to safeguard the foundation and ensure long-term stability of the property.

Common Foundation Sealing Jobs
Foundation Sealing - Sealing cracks and gaps to prevent water infiltration and reduce moisture issues.
Basement Sealing - Applying waterproofing treatments to protect basements from leaks and dampness.
Crawl Space Sealing - Sealing vents and openings to improve energy efficiency and prevent pest entry.
Foundation Crack Repair - Filling and sealing cracks to stabilize the foundation and prevent further damage.
Exterior Foundation Sealing - Applying sealants to the foundation's exterior to block water and soil intrusion.
Interior Sealant Application - Using sealants inside to create a moisture barrier and improve indoor air quality.
Foundation Sealing Questions
What is foundation sealing? Foundation sealing involves applying a protective barrier to prevent moisture and water intrusion around the foundation walls.
Why is foundation sealing important? Sealing helps protect the foundation from water damage, reduces basement dampness, and can prevent structural issues.
What types of projects typically need foundation sealing? Projects include sealing new foundations during construction, repairing cracks, or maintaining existing foundations with moisture issues.
How often should foundation sealing be performed? Sealing is typically recommended when signs of moisture problems appear or during routine foundation inspections to maintain protection.
